Caged Heat

After delivering a Rugaru to Crowley's demons, Sam and Dean are captured by the demon Meg and her Lucifer loyalist followers - who are on the run from Crowley. Sam strikes a deal with Meg that he and Dean will help her kill Crowley if she helps get information of how to get his soul back. Meg agrees.

After Castiel fails to locate Crowley, Sam and Dean head over to the Campbell compound, but Samuel refuses to help because Crowley has promised to resurrect Mary (Sam and Dean’s mother). The brothers leave – but not before Samuel tells them about a secret facility where Crowley is torturing supernatural beings for information onPurgatory.

While preparing to storm the prison, Castiel tells Dean that if Sam gets his soul back he will be mentally destroyed because of the tortures inflicted on it by Lucifer and Michael. Dean and Cas are unaware that Sam is listening in.

The attack proceeds, but invisible hellhounds block the way. Meg (who can see the creatures) stands guard, allowing Sam, Dean and Castiel to break in. Castiel is then banished to Heaven (due to a spell drawn by the double-crossing Samuel), and the boys are captured and locked up in separate cells.

After killing the guards, Sam then rescues Dean from hungry ghouls and saves Meg from being tortured by a possessed Christian. The trio then trick Crowley into a devil’s trap, and discover he cannot get Sam’s soul back. Castiel then appears with Crowley’s remains and, when Crowley reiterates that his hands are tied, Castiel burns the bones, destroying Crowley.

The episode ends with Sam telling Dean that he’s better off without his soul.
